Audio creation considerations:

Audio starts with a script.

The use of a good microphone is very important.

Articulation matters.  You need to have a narrator who can speak in clear understandable tone, who can speak in an appropriate rhythm - given the subject material.

When recording voice-over, don't point the microphone directly into the mouth but keep it as close as possible.

                         Audio quality is very important in a video.  Some would argue that audio
                         has more impact on the overall perception of a video than the visual  
                         component of the video. 
                        
                         Adding a soundtrack is a great way to create a mood, drama or
                         excitement. 

Mixing the audio with a soundtrack or musical loop needs to have a balance.


                            A well planned video with an impressive voiceover can exert a powerful
                            outcome on the quality of the video.

                            To get voiceover right, it's important that your script is written in a clear
                            and concise manner.
